What is Blockchain?

Blockchain is a revolutionary technology that allows digital information to be distributed but not copied. It is the backbone of a new type of internet and is designed to record all transactions across a network of computers. Unlike traditional databases, blockchain operates on a decentralized system, making it secure, transparent, and immutable.

How Does Blockchain Work?

At its core, blockchain is a chain of blocks, with each block containing a list of transactions. When a new transaction occurs, it is added to a block. Once the block is full, it is added to the existing chain of blocks in a linear and chronological order, creating a permanent record of all transactions. The entire network has a copy of the blockchain, and any new transaction must be verified and agreed upon by the majority of the network before it is added to the blockchain.

Key Features of Blockchain

  • Decentralization: There is no central authority in control of the blockchain, making it resistant to tampering and fraud.
  • Transparency: All transactions are publicly accessible and can be viewed by anyone on the network.
  • Security: Each block is secured using cryptographic techniques, making it nearly impossible to alter the data within the block.
  • Immutability: Once a transaction is added to the blockchain, it cannot be altered or deleted, ensuring the integrity of the data.
  • These features make blockchain technology an ideal solution for various industries, including finance, healthcare, supply chain management, and more.

    Applications of Blockchain

    Blockchain technology has a wide range of applications beyond cryptocurrencies like Bitcoin. In the financial sector, blockchain can be used for secure and efficient cross-border payments, smart contracts, and asset tokenization. In healthcare, it can help streamline patient data management and improve interoperability. Additionally, blockchain can be utilized for supply chain tracking, digital identity verification, and voting systems.

    The Future of Blockchain

    As blockchain technology continues to evolve, there are ongoing efforts to address its scalability, interoperability, and sustainability. New consensus mechanisms and protocols are being developed to improve the efficiency and speed of blockchain networks. Furthermore, the integration of blockchain with other emerging technologies such as AI and IoT is expected to open up new possibilities for innovation and disruption across various industries.
